
Viacom 18, the production banner behind Arjun Rampal and Chitrangda Singh Singh-starrer "Inkaar(2013)", has commissioned a nationwide research to find out sexual behavior in an office environment.
They are reportedly spending around Rs.2 crore for the survey, and have asked a known research agency to facilitate it.
Confirming the survey, a Viacom 18 spokesperson said in a statement: "Yes, we have initiated a very big survey. It is an expensive affair. However, it will be worth it when results come."
The survey will be conducted across six metros -- Mumbai, Delhi, Bangalore, Kolkata, Pune and Chandigarh. Hard hitting questions will be put both to male and female respondents.
Directed by Sudhir Mishra, "Inkaar(2013)" deals with sexual harassment at the workplace. Arjun plays the CEO of an advertising firm, while Chitrangada plays a copywriter.
